What Guests Said About Trenton:

  • 6.0
    Scored 6.0

    Trenton is a military base, yet what we saw was kind of...

    Trenton is a military base, yet what we saw was kind of rundown . There were really nice waterfront parks. There was no real downtown. Most businesses looked shabby. Aside from fast food places, there was no reasonably priced place to have dinner after 6 pm on a Sunday. Lots of Cannabis shops, payday loan places, tattoo parlours if that is your thing. We were diasappointed that the RCAF Museum was closed on the Sunday we were there. You can get to Prince Edward County and enjoy wine tours very quickly.
